The KitchenAid KSBP25FJSS00 is a premium refrigerator designed to provide optimal food preservation and storage. It features advanced cooling technology, adjustable shelving, a water and ice dispenser, and energy-efficient performance. Unplug before cleaning. Use a soft cloth and mild detergent; avoid abrasive cleaners.
CAUTION! Do not spray liquids directly onto the refrigerator.

| Symptom | Possible Cause | Corrective Action |
|---|---|---|
| Refrigerator not cooling | Power issue | Check power supply and settings. |
| Ice maker not producing ice | Water supply issue | Ensure water line is connected and turned on. |
| Noise from refrigerator | Normal operation | Check for loose items inside. |
| Doors not sealing properly | Obstruction or damage | Check for items blocking the door and inspect seals. |
